 STT3434
Elektronische Bauelemente 6.1 A, 30 V, RDS(ON) 34 m N-Channel Enhancement Mode Power Mos.FET
RoHS Compliant Product A suffix of "-C" specifies halogen and lead-free
DESCRIPTION
The STT3434 uses advanced trench technology to provide excellent on-resistance and low gate charge. The TSOP-6 package is universally used for all commercial-industrial surface mount applications.
